IN RE J.M.C.

No. 97-FS-1784.

741 A.2d 418 (1999)

In Re J.M.C.; N.C., Appellant.

District of Columbia Court of Appeals.

Decided December 9, 1999.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Christopher May, Washington, DC, for appellee.

Virginia R. Stith for appellant.

John M. Ferren, Corporation Counsel at the time the statement was filed, Charles L. Reischel, Deputy Corporation Counsel, and Sharlene E. Williams, Assistant Corporation Counsel, filed a statement in lieu of brief.

Before REID and WASHINGTON, Associate Judges, and BELSON, Senior Judge.


REID, Associate Judge.

In this case N.C., the biological mother of J.M.C., challenges the order of the trial court terminating her parental rights.
